随着智能手机的普及,越来越多的用户习惯于使用手机进行日常活动和社交,随着移动互联网的快速发展,威胁到用户隐私和数据安全的问题变得越来越严重,如何在手机设备上构建一个安全、高效的VPN解决方案,成为许多用户亟待解决的问题,而Android设备作为手机的另一面,提供了独特的解决方案,本文将从基础技术到复杂实现,详细介绍如何在Android设备上构建安全的VPN解决方案。

什么是Android VPN?

Android VPN是一种专为Android设备设计的VPN网络,旨在提供安全、高效的VPN连接,它通过API接口与第三方VPN服务进行通信,满足用户在手机设备上使用VPN的需求,Android VPN技术结合了Android设备的特性,提供了高效的加密和权限管理,同时支持多种协议,如VPN、VPN流、VPN包等。

操作平台

Android VPN通常使用第三方API接口,与大型VPN服务进行通信,这些API接口包括Zerodium、VPN Magic、BTS、DApp VPN等,通过这些接口,Android设备可以与外部网络进行通信。

主要技术架构

Android VPN的技术架构通常包括以下部分:

  • 加密机制:使用HAProxy、HMAC、AES等加密算法进行数据传输,确保数据安全。
  • 端到端加密:通过加密机制确保用户数据在传输过程中的安全性。
  • 权限管理:通过API接口的访问权限,确保用户仅限于其设备上的应用和数据。

优势

Android VPN的优势包括:

  • 设备适配:仅需在手机上安装API接口,无需额外硬件设备。
  • 功能全面:支持多种协议和功能,包括VPN、VPN流、VPN包等。
  • 安全性:通过HAProxy等技术,确保数据在传输过程中的安全性。
  • 兼容性:API接口支持大多数手机应用,使用户体验良好。

技术优势

Android VPN技术在安全性和效率方面具有显著优势,以下几点值得强调:

  • 端到端加密:通过HAProxy等技术,确保用户数据在传输过程中的安全性。
  • 跨设备安全性:通过API接口的访问权限,确保用户仅限于其设备上的应用和数据。
  • 高效性:通过高效的加密和权限管理,提升数据传输速度和安全性。
  • 易用性:仅需在手机上安装API接口,无需额外硬件设备,用户体验良好。

实现步骤

在实际应用中,构建Android VPN通常需要以下步骤:

  1. 选择API接口:选择一个合适的API接口,例如Zerodium、VPN Magic等。
  2. 配置密码:设置用户密码,确保数据在传输过程中的安全性。
  3. 选择协议:选择适合的VPN协议,例如VPN、VPN流、VPN包等。
  4. 设置安全设置:在API接口中添加安全设置,包括端到端加密、跨设备安全性等。

挑战与解决方案

在实际使用过程中,可能遇到一些挑战,例如端到端加密不足、设备适配问题、设备本身的限制等,以下是常见的挑战及解决方案:

  • 端到端加密不足:可以通过增加端到端加密技术,如HAProxy,来提升数据传输的安全性。
  • 设备适配问题:通过确保设备适配接口正确,避免设备本身出现问题,提升用户体验。
  • 设备本身的限制:通过选择合适的API接口,提升设备的安全性和兼容性,确保数据传输的安全性。

应用场景

Android VPN在实际应用中,可以用于以下场景:

  • 移动应用:用户可以在手机上安装第三方应用,无需下载外部服务,提升用户体验。
  • 社交网络:通过构建手机VPN,连接到外部网络,进行商务或社交活动。
  • 远程办公:在企业环境中,通过构建手机VPN,远程办公,提升工作效率。

构建安全、高效的Android VPN解决方案,需要从基础技术到复杂实现的全面考虑,通过选择合适的API接口、配置正确的密码、设置安全设置等,可以有效提升数据传输的安全性和效率,随着技术的发展,Android VPN技术将不断进步,为用户带来更安全、更便捷的VPN服务。

在Android设备上构建安全的VPN解决方案,从简单到复杂  第1张

半仙加速器-海外加速器|VPN加速器|vpn翻墙加速器|VPN梯子|VPN外网加速